1.0.4 • Published 2 years ago

jsbintool v1.0.4

Weekly downloads
-
License
ISC
Repository
github
Last release
2 years ago

jsbintool

JSBinTool - JavaScript Binary Toolkit

Usage

First install it:

npm install -g jsbintool

Now you can either compile a file:

jsbintool index.js --compile main.bin

Or run one:

jsbintool main.bin

Or transpile through either one using the JavaSciript API:

var jsbintool = require("jsbintool");
var fs = require("fs");

// Encode string to binary file
fs.writeFileSync("test.bin", jsbintool.stringToBinary("console.log(\"Hello World!\")"))

// Evaluate binary file
eval(jsbintool.binaryFileToString("test.bin"));

// Encode file to binary file
fs.writeFileSync("test.bin", jsbintool.fileToBinary("main.js"))

// Evaluate binary file
eval(jsbintool.binaryFileToString("test.bin"));

// Evaluate raw binary using fs
eval(jsbintool.binaryToString(fs.readFileSync("test.bin")));
1.0.4

2 years ago

1.0.3

2 years ago

1.0.2

2 years ago

1.0.1

2 years ago

1.0.0

2 years ago